•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/contrib/llvm-project/llvm/lib/Support/

Lines Matching refs:Saver

827 void cl::TokenizeGNUCommandLine(StringRef Src, StringSaver &Saver,
871 NewArgv.push_back(Saver.save(StringRef(Token)).data());
882 NewArgv.push_back(Saver.save(StringRef(Token)).data());
934 tokenizeWindowsCommandLineImpl(StringRef Src, StringSaver &Saver,
963 AddToken(AlwaysCopy ? Saver.save(NormalChars) : NormalChars);
982 AddToken(Saver.save(Token.str()));
1017 AddToken(Saver.save(Token.str()));
1020 void cl::TokenizeWindowsCommandLine(StringRef Src, StringSaver &Saver,
1028 tokenizeWindowsCommandLineImpl(Src, Saver, AddToken,
1032 void cl::TokenizeWindowsCommandLineNoCopy(StringRef Src, StringSaver &Saver,
1036 tokenizeWindowsCommandLineImpl(Src, Saver, AddToken, /*AlwaysCopy=*/false,
1040 void cl::tokenizeConfigFile(StringRef Source, StringSaver &Saver,
1075 cl::TokenizeGNUCommandLine(Line, Saver, NewArgv, MarkEOLs);
1087 StringRef FName, StringSaver &Saver, TokenizerCallback Tokenizer,
1114 Tokenizer(Str, Saver, NewArgv, MarkEOLs);
1136 Arg = Saver.save(ResponseFile.c_str()).data();
1143 bool cl::ExpandResponseFiles(StringSaver &Saver, TokenizerCallback Tokenizer,
1223 ExpandResponseFile(FName, Saver, Tokenizer, ExpandedArgv, MarkEOLs,
1254 bool cl::readConfigFile(StringRef CfgFile, StringSaver &Saver,
1263 ExpandResponseFile(CfgFile, Saver, cl::tokenizeConfigFile, Argv,
1270 return ExpandResponseFiles(Saver, cl::tokenizeConfigFile, Argv,
1294 StringSaver Saver(A);
1295 newArgv.push_back(Saver.save(progName).data());
1299 TokenizeGNUCommandLine(*envValue, Saver, newArgv);
1310 StringSaver Saver(A);
1317 TokenizeGNUCommandLine(*EnvValue, Saver, NewArgv);
1349 StringSaver Saver(A);
1350 ExpandResponseFiles(Saver,